Lost Muse

A poet sat dejectedly.
I've lost my muse, all words are gone.
Yet determined not to quit,
He quickly penned:
"Dolphins outlined in luminous starlight..."

Deeply sighing, he stopped.
The words didn't resonate within him,
But he craved release poetry offered.
So pen in hand he wrote again:
"Campfire glow brought a plethora of fireflies..."

Frustration mounting, teeth clenched.
The page now crumpled on the floor.
The words deeply buried,
He tried to exhume:
"Sand dollars littered limitless shorelines..."

Disgusted, disapproving,
The paper bleeding, crimson marked.
Prose eluded him like thin mist
He longed to firm in verse:
"Fog magically enveloped a fairy..."

Thoughts spinning in a chaotic mind,
Yet his notebook still quite bare.
Perhaps a good free write
To clear his racing mind:
"Full moon fulfilled former fantasies..."

So tired. It's just not working.
The page began to mock.
His determination waning.
But maybe one more try:
"High tide come on 'morrows..."

This used to be his passion;
Bringing beauty and peace to his world.
Curse this hateful writers block!
So he picks up his digital camera,
To try and take captive his muse.
